7 DEVON ROAD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average semi-detached house price in the Sutton local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 7 DEVON ROAD sales from July 2003 and December 2011 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the July 2003 sale was for 30%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 30% above the HPI over time, until the December 2011 sale, where it rises to 76%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 76% above the HPI.

What might 7 DEVON ROAD be worth now?

7 DEVON ROAD might now be worth an estimated £1,149,604.

This is based on house price inflation of 101.7%, between December 2011 and April 2026, for semi-detached houses, in the Sutton local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 101.7%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 7 DEVON ROAD of £570,000 on 9th December 2011. For the value to have increased from £570,000 to £1,149,604 over the fifteen years and eight months to April 2026,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 7 DEVON ROAD has moved in line with the HPI for semi-detached houses in the Sutton local authority area.
  • The December 2011 sale price of £570,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 7 DEVON ROAD has not materially changed since December 2011.
Disclaimer: Please note that this is a theoretical estimate based on assumptions which may or may not be correct. It should not be relied on for any purpose.

7 DEVON ROAD: Plot and Title Map

7 DEVON ROAD sits on a plot of roughly 0.104 of an acre, or 421m². The below map shows the location of 7 DEVON ROAD,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 7 DEVON ROAD).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
